Good day, I suggest that you backup your phone using Kies or Samsung Switch on your computer and after successful backup kindly do a factory reset restore your files and apps using Kies or Switch. If the wifi problem persists then it is most probably a hardware problem. I suggest you bring it to your nearest Samsung Care center. Have a good one.

Going back to your concern, have you tried to reset your settings? If not, you may try it first.

Settings > General Management > Reset > Reset Settings > Reset
